Hello dear members of RMFAO,

Here comes another year and this time it brings with it the 9th instalment of the RMFAO Genre Challenge!

With 17 genres to be read over 12 months and a special game month in July, we are back with loads of adventures for the daring bibliophiles.

For the uninitiated, in Genre Challenge, we read one genre every month and two genres when we have the alternate-genre months. The genre-list is posted in advance so that everyone can plan their reads well in time each month.

The focus of this challenge is not only to read more books in the genres we love but also to explore new, long-forgotten, unfamiliar or lesser-known genres. As we don't want to burden or restrict the participants by specifying sub-genres (because that creates a very different set of its own problems that will hinder the actual reading), we prefer that the readers pick the sub-genres at their convenience.

You do not have to buy new books to participate in this challenge; all you have to do is go through the books you already have and organise your TBR-list as per the genres for this challenge.

And now on to the Genre List...

RMFAO 2023 Genre-List:
‣ January - Science-Fiction
‣ February* - Women's Fiction or Westerns
‣ March - Mystery-Thriller
‣ April* - Young Adult or Graphic Novels
‣ May* - Classics or Literary Fiction
‣ June - Non-Fiction
‣ July - Game Month**
‣ August - Contemporary Fiction
‣ September* - Humour or World Fiction
‣ October - Horror
‣ November* - Historical or Steampunk
‣ December* - Adventure or Fantasy

*Alternate-Genre Month - For these months, we will have 2 genre options to choose from. You can pick and do either of the two or both, it's totally upto you!

**Game Month - We will be sharing 4 Game Options with you and you will have to pick your reads according to the Game Options or Challenges. The Challenges/Options will be revealed 15 days before the Game Month begins on the Game Month Thread.

Monthly Levels:
Level 1: Casual Reader: 1-2 books (easy)
Level 2: Frequent Reader: 2-4 books (moderate)
Level 3: Bookworm: 4-6 books (mildly strenuous)
Level 4: Bibliophile: 6-8 books (strenuous)
Level 5: Bookiopath: 8 books or more (challenging)

July's Genre Challenge is going to be Game Month. I wanted to post the 4 Games a bit early, so that those getting books through inter-library loans can plan ahead and receive their books in time for the challenge.

1. Catch Phrase Game - This was very popular last year, so we wanted to bring it back for our final Game Month. Read a book with a catch-phrase title. The book's title can be a pun, nursery rhyme, variation on a movie/book title, popular phrase, etc. Often seen in Cozies and other mysteries.

2. Christmas in July - Read a book set during Christmas, in winter or somewhere cold.

3. Solo Game - Read a book with only one word in the title, or one person/thing on the cover.

4. RMFAO Game - Read a book whose title contains a word beginning with R, M, F, A or O. (Excluding the words "a" or "an".)
